In today's competitive market, brand identity relies heavily on high-quality visuals. Raster-to-vector conversion ensures that logos, graphics, and designs remain sharp, scalable, and professional across various platforms. Poor-quality conversion results in pixelation, distorted edges, and loss of detail, which can weaken your brand's image. Vectors provide flexibility, allowing designs to be resized without losing clarity, making them ideal for digital and print use. Investing in quality vector conversion enhances your brand's credibility, ensures consistency, and improves overall visual appeal, setting you apart from the competition.
